Shanghai Electric's Digital Technology Tournament: Inspiring Youth on World Youth Skills Day 2025
In celebration of the World Youth Skills Day 2025,
Shanghai Electric officially launched the
Digital Intelligence Technology Tournament 2025. This initiative aims to promote the long-term development of young talents by encouraging the use and understanding of artificial intelligence (AI) and digital technologies. The tournament serves as a platform for young innovators to explore and expand their skills while contributing to the digital transformation of industries.
The event invites all employees of Shanghai Electric globally to participate by submitting digital tools and research articles. The focus is on optimizing and advancing existing technologies, driving widespread digital and intelligent transformation in the industry, and fostering the growth of digital intelligence. This aligns with the theme of World Youth Skills Day, emphasizing the critical role of youth as change agents through their adoption of innovative technologies.
Shanghai Electric is committed to nurturing the development of its employees and recognizing their talents. To underscore this commitment, the company has implemented comprehensive training programs for all their employees, whether in managerial, technical, professional, or specialized roles. In 2024, the company invested approximately
¥107.84 million (about
$15.03 million) in employee training, which reached
98.61% of total staff, averaging
3.4 days of training per person.
Furthermore, the company has clearly outlined the competencies required for each level and position, including necessary skills, qualities, knowledge, and expertise, aligning targeted training offered through initiatives like the
AIK program and the
E-Academy online platform.
In recognition of its efforts, Shanghai Electric received the title of
'Shanghai Training Base for Young and Mid-age Engineers' in 2024, along with accolades such as
'Most Popular Employer Among Chinese Students in 2024' awarded by
51Job and the
2024 Annual HR Pioneering Practices Award from the
GHR.
Moreover, the development of high-value patents remains essential for establishing a globally recognized scientific and technological innovation hub. In 2024, Shanghai Electric organized seminars focusing on high-value patents, enabling participants to deepen their understanding and facilitate the growth of high-quality intellectual property within the company. By the end of 2024, they secured
6,823 valid patents, including a total of
3,276 invention patents.
Shanghai Electric’s commitment to a continuous talent development ecosystem places it at the forefront of digital intelligence immersion, accelerating transformation across the sector. The company harnesses digital technology to enhance energy equipment performance and reduce operational costs. By integrating IoT and AI, they proactively anticipate and address potential issues with wind energy equipment, significantly improving maintenance efficiency and ensuring more reliable operations.
Furthermore, digital intelligence streamlines production and management processes through the seamless integration of AI, IoT, and blockchain technologies into research and development, production, and management, thereby further promoting intelligent manufacturing.
